In the niche world of industrial printing and legacy system management, remains a legendary tool. For IT managers in manufacturing, logistics, and healthcare, this software is the bridge between modern Windows environments and older DOS-based applications that control label printers, receipt printers, and industrial barcode machines.

If you have already purchased a license, you should have received an email containing your unlock key. You can also log into the automatic key service using the credentials provided during purchase and retrieve your key again. If you still cannot find it, email support with your name and order details.
